14.2.5 Grid Reconnection

In stand-alone mode, the Sunny Island constantly checks whether the grid has been reconnected (see
above). The following conditions have to be fulfilled to guarantee that the Sunny Island synchronizes
with the utility grid and connects to the utility grid:
• The frequency of the utility grid must be between the values of the parameters
"232.05 GdFrqMin" and "232.06 GdFrqMax" for the time defined in the parameter
"232.07 GdVldTm".
• The voltage of the utility grid must be between the values of the parameter "232.01 GdVtgMin"
and 5 V below the parameter "232.02 GdVtgMax" for the time defined in parameter
"232.07 GdVldTm".

14.2.6 Grid Operation

During grid operation, the stand-alone grid and the utility grid are connected. The Sunny Island is
connected along with the stand-alone grid to the utility grid. In this case, the voltage and frequency
in both grids are identical.
Disturbances of the utility grid
All disturbances of the utility grid affect the stand-alone grid during grid operation.
In grid operation, the grid monitoring checks whether the permissible limits for voltage and frequency
(see grid reconnection) are maintained or whether the grid fails to assume supplying the stand-alone
grid. For this, the utility grid is disconnected (battery-backup operation).
The battery is generally charged or its charge is maintained on the utility grid.
Charge Mode
Charge mode on the utility grid is indicated by energy flowing to the battery. The battery is charged
until the respective charge process (Boost, Full, Equalize) has been completed and the system
changes to float charge (Float) (see Section 13.5 "Charge Control", page 111).
Utility grid as generator: charging the Sunny Island via the utility grid to avoid
deep discharge
Manual grid start deactivates settings for automatic grid start
Via the parameter "560.01 GdManStr", you can define whether the utility grid is to be
connected or not:
• "Stop": the utility grid will never be connected.
• "Start": the utility grid is always connected.
• "Auto": the utility grid connects automatically and protects the battery from deep
discharge.
The following section describes how to perform the settings for an automatic grid start.
You can configure the Sunny Island in such a way that it charges its battery automatically via the utility
grid as soon as the state of charge is low. To activate this function, set the parameter
"232.41 GdSocEna" to "Enable" and the parameter "560.01 GdManStr" to "Auto."
